Business protection

All senior managers, directors and business owners need to consider putting in place suitable business protection policies. If a key person within an organisation dies, or experiences illness or disability, the ability of the business to function effectively can be affected. The business might lose a vital source of funding as a result, not to mention the loss of the individual’s knowledge, skills and experience.

Indeed, it’s no exaggeration to say that potentially losing the services of a key person within the organisation is one of the main risks facing businesses in today’s climate.

Having appropriate life insurance and protection against illness can help mitigate the potential financial effects of these situations.

We can also advise on appropriate business protection cover for self-employed individuals, contractors and partnerships, as well as for limited companies.

John Lamb Hill Oldridge has extensive experience of advising on and arranging various types of business protection insurance.

Contact Us

Explore other services

Personal Protection | John Lamb Hill Oldridge

Inheritance planning

Life insurance is one of the most straightforward and cost-effective ways to preserve the value of your estate.

More Information
Personal Protection | John Lamb Hill Oldridge

Personal protection

Are you confident that your family will be provided for should you be unable to work through illness or death?

More Information
Business Protection | John Lamb Hill Oldridge

Business protection

One of the greatest threats to your business is the loss of a key individual and we empower you and your business by ensuring continuity.

More Information
International Insurance | John Lamb Hill Oldridge

International insurance

Are you a resident outside of the UK or Non-UK domiciled? Our local knowledge with a global understanding ensures you receive the specialist advice you need.

More Information

Renewal and Valuation

Our Renewal and Valuation Service provides a solution to all these issues and the work is covered within the standard renewal commission terms offered by insurers, meaning that there are no ongoing charges to the clients or trustees.

More Information